关系型数据库系统盘点:常用的包括MySQL、Oracle、SQL Server、DB2等。MySQL轻量、开源、易于使用;Oracle强大、稳定、支持高并发;SQL Server集成度高、兼容性好;DB2性能卓越、安全性高。各具特色,满足不同需求。
在信息时代,数据库作为数据存储、管理和查询的核心工具,扮演着至关重要的角色,关系型数据库系统因其成熟的技术、稳定性和易于管理的特点,成为众多企业和个人首选的数据存储解决方案,以下将列举几种常用的关系型数据库系统,并对其特点进行详细解析。
1、MySQL
MySQL是一款开源的关系型数据库管理系统,由瑞典MySQL AB公司开发,它具有以下特点:
(1)轻量级:MySQL具有较小的体积和较快的启动速度,适合部署在资源受限的环境中。
图片来源于网络,如有侵权联系删除
(2)易用性:MySQL提供了丰富的命令行工具和图形界面工具,方便用户进行数据库管理和维护。
(3)跨平台:MySQL支持多种操作系统,如Windows、Linux、macOS等,具有较好的兼容性。
(4)安全性:MySQL提供了丰富的安全机制,如用户权限控制、数据加密等,确保数据安全。
(5)高性能:MySQL采用多线程设计,支持多用户并发访问,具备较高的性能。
2、Oracle
Oracle数据库是由美国甲骨文公司(Oracle Corporation)开发的一款高性能、高可靠性的关系型数据库管理系统,其特点如下:
(1)高性能:Oracle数据库采用先进的优化算法和并行处理技术,具备卓越的性能。
(2)高可靠性:Oracle数据库具备强大的数据备份和恢复功能,确保数据安全。
(3)扩展性:Oracle数据库支持海量数据存储,可满足不同规模企业的需求。
(4)跨平台:Oracle数据库支持多种操作系统,如Windows、Linux、Unix等。
(5)丰富的功能:Oracle数据库提供了丰富的功能,如数据加密、审计、分区等。
图片来源于网络,如有侵权联系删除
3、SQL Server
SQL Server是由微软公司(Microsoft Corporation)开发的一款关系型数据库管理系统,其特点如下:
(1)易用性:SQL Server提供了丰富的开发工具和图形界面工具,方便用户进行数据库管理和维护。
(2)集成性:SQL Server与微软的操作系统和应用程序具有良好的集成性,便于企业内部使用。
(3)安全性:SQL Server具备较强的安全机制,如用户权限控制、数据加密等。
(4)高可用性:SQL Server支持数据库镜像、故障转移等高可用性技术,确保数据安全。
(5)扩展性:SQL Server支持海量数据存储,可满足不同规模企业的需求。
4、PostgreSQL
PostgreSQL是一款开源的关系型数据库管理系统,由PostgreSQL Global Development Group维护,其特点如下:
(1)兼容性:PostgreSQL支持多种数据库标准,如SQL标准、PL/pgSQL等,便于用户迁移。
(2)扩展性:PostgreSQL支持自定义数据类型和函数,满足用户个性化需求。
图片来源于网络,如有侵权联系删除
(3)高可靠性:PostgreSQL具备较强的数据备份和恢复功能,确保数据安全。
(4)高性能:PostgreSQL采用多线程设计,支持多用户并发访问,具备较高的性能。
(5)易用性:PostgreSQL提供了丰富的命令行工具和图形界面工具,方便用户进行数据库管理和维护。
5、SQLite
SQLite是一款轻量级的关系型数据库管理系统,由SQLite Software Inc.开发,其特点如下:
(1)轻量级:SQLite具有较小的体积和较快的启动速度,适合部署在资源受限的环境中。
(2)跨平台:SQLite支持多种操作系统,如Windows、Linux、macOS等。
(3)嵌入式:SQLite支持嵌入式数据库应用,方便在移动设备和嵌入式系统中使用。
(4)易用性:SQLite提供了丰富的命令行工具和图形界面工具,方便用户进行数据库管理和维护。
关系型数据库系统在数据存储、管理和查询方面发挥着重要作用,上述列举的几种常用关系型数据库系统各具特点,企业可根据自身需求选择合适的数据库系统,以实现高效、稳定的数据管理。
评论列表